Booking.com يخصم 15 إلى 25% من كل حجز. Expedia 18 إلى 30%. Airbnb 14 إلى 16%. لفندق متوسط في الدار البيضاء بـ 30 غرفة بمتوسط ربح يومي 350 درهم، احسب 1.5 إلى 2.5 مليون درهم من العمولات السنوية الضائعة في OTAs (Online Travel Agencies). نظام الحجز مفتوح المصدر يسمح بإعادة استرداد هذا الهامش، مع الاحتفاظ بـ Booking.com كقناة تكميلية. في 2026، الحلول التي فُرضت عند الفنادق الفرنكوفونية في غرب إفريقيا والمغرب الكبير: QloApps (PHP، WooCommerce-like)، HotelDruid (PHP بسيط)، Channex (channel manager رسمي مدفوع). هذا الدليل يفصل البنية الكاملة لفندق 30-100 غرفة مستقل من Booking.com.
فهرس المحتويات
- لماذا نظام حجز ذاتي الاستضافة في 2026
- المفاهيم الأساسية
- نظرة عامة عملية
- دروس المجموعة
- حالات الاستخدام
- التكيف مع السياق
- الأخطاء الشائعة
- الأسئلة المتكررة
لماذا نظام حجز ذاتي الاستضافة في 2026
خمسة أسباب ملموسة. التكلفة. فندق 30 غرفة على Booking.com بعمولة 18% = 250,000 درهم سنوياً ضائعة. QloApps ذاتي الاستضافة على Hetzner CX22 = 54 يورو/سنة. الفرق يمول طاقماً إضافياً أو تجديد كامل لغرفة. السيطرة على البيانات. بيانات النزلاء (هويات، عناوين، أرقام بطاقات) تبقى على خوادمك. توافق طبيعي مع ARTCI الإيفواري، CDP المغربي قانون 09-08، NESA الإماراتي. لا تسريب إلى Booking أو Expedia. المرونة الكاملة. تسعير ديناميكي، عروض ترويجية مخصصة، باقات (إقامة + إفطار + جولة سياحية)، ولاء العملاء. مستحيل أو مقيد على Booking. تكامل Mobile Money. Wave، Orange Money، Free Money، CMI، Mada مدمجة مباشرة. Booking يقبل فقط البطاقات المصرفية، يستثني 60-70% من الزبائن المحليين الذين يستخدمون mobile money. SEO وعلامة تجارية. Direct bookings عبر موقعك يبني سمعة. عبر Booking.com، الزبون لا يتذكر اسم فندقك، يتذكر «حجزته على Booking».
المفاهيم الأساسية
PMS (Property Management System) vs Booking Engine vs Channel Manager
ثلاثة مكونات أساسية لفندق رقمي. PMS يدير العمليات الداخلية: تسجيل النزلاء، التحقق من الغرفة، الفوترة، رواتب الموظفين، المخزون. Booking Engine هو واجهة الحجز المباشر على موقعك: عرض التوفر، اختيار غرفة، دفع، تأكيد. Channel Manager يزامن التوفر بين القنوات (موقعك، Booking.com، Expedia، Airbnb) لتجنب overbooking. حل مفتوح المصدر متكامل مثل QloApps يدمج الثلاثة في منتج واحد، بينما Channex مخصص فقط لـ Channel Management.
OTA (Online Travel Agencies) ودورها
Booking.com، Expedia، Hotels.com، Agoda، Airbnb. تمثل 60-80% من حجوزات الفندق المتوسط في إفريقيا. الاستراتيجية المربحة: لا تتخلى عن OTAs لكن قلل اعتمادك. هدف: 40-50% direct bookings (موقعك) + 50-60% OTAs. هذا يحرر الهامش ويبني علامة تجارية مستقلة.
Inventory و Room Types
«Inventory» في الفندقية = عدد الغرف المتاحة لكل نوع في كل تاريخ. «Room Types»: standard، deluxe، suite، family. النظام يجب أن يدير: قائمة الغرف، حالة كل غرفة (متاحة، مشغولة، صيانة)، التوفر الزمني، الأسعار الديناميكية. سوء إدارة Inventory = overbooking أو غرف فارغة بدون داعٍ.
Rate Plans (RP) و Restrictions
«Rate Plan» = خطة تسعير. مثال: «BAR» (Best Available Rate) للأسعار الأساسية، «NRR» (Non-Refundable Rate) أرخص لكن غير قابل للاسترداد، «Package» يشمل إفطار. القيود (restrictions): MinLOS (حد أدنى من الإقامات)، CTA (Closed To Arrival)، CTD (Closed To Departure). هذه القيود تحسن الإشغال وتمنع الحجوزات غير المرغوبة.
Two-way sync مع Booking.com
Channel manager ينقل التوفر والأسعار من PMS الخاص بك إلى Booking.com (push). يستلم الحجوزات الجديدة من Booking في PMS الخاص بك (pull). هذا يتجنب overbooking ويحافظ على بيانات حديثة على كل القنوات. التزامن التقليدي عبر API مباشرة (Booking.com Connectivity) أو عبر iCal لكنها أبسط وأقل موثوقية.
PCI DSS وحماية البيانات
إذا كان موقعك يخزن أرقام البطاقات، يجب الامتثال لـ PCI DSS. للشركات الصغيرة، الحل الأبسط: لا تخزن أرقام البطاقات على خوادمك. استخدم gateway دفع (Stripe، CMI، CIB) الذي يستخدم tokenization. الموقع لا يرى أبداً الأرقام الكاملة. هذا يقلل بشكل كبير من نطاق التدقيق PCI ويبسط الامتثال.
نظرة عامة عملية
1. اختيار الحل
للفندق 30-100 غرفة: QloApps (PHP، MySQL، PrestaShop fork). للفندق الصغير 5-20 غرفة: HotelDruid (بسيط، أحادي الملف PHP). للسلسلة الفندقية (5+ منشآت): مزيج Cloudbeds (cloud) أو nightsbridge (cloud). راجع نشر QloApps على VPS.
2. تكامل Channel Manager
Channex هو الـ channel manager المرجعي لـ QloApps في 2026. يدير 100+ OTA منها Booking.com، Expedia، Airbnb، Agoda، Hotelbeds. التسعير: 8-15 دولار/غرفة/شهرياً حسب الخطة. راجع Channel manager مع Channex.
3. تكامل Mobile Money
Wave و Orange Money و CMI لزبائن مغرب/إفريقيا. Stripe للدوليين. راجع دمج مدفوعات Wave Orange Money و Stripe.
4. SEO المحلي و Direct Bookings
Google Business Profile، Schema.org Hotel، blog محلي. هدف: زيادة direct bookings من 20% إلى 50% في 12 شهراً. راجع SEO المحلي للفنادق الإفريقية.
دروس مجموعة الفندقية
- نشر QloApps على VPS Hetzner
- Channel manager مع Channex
- دمج Wave Orange Money و Stripe
- SEO المحلي للفنادق
حالات الاستخدام
فندق بوتيك في مراكش
فندق 25 غرفة. قبل: 80% Booking.com، عمولة 22%، 600,000 درهم/سنة. بعد QloApps + Channex + SEO local: 50% direct، 50% OTA، توفير 280,000 درهم/سنة. ROI في 6 أشهر.
إقامة فاخرة في تونس
إقامة 12 شقة. تخصيص رسوم القدوم/المغادرة، packages «إقامة + استئجار سيارة». مستحيل على Booking. زيادة الإيراد 18% في عام واحد.
فندق بحر في الصويرة
فندق 40 غرفة. تكامل Wave وCMI ضروري لزبائن مغاربة (60% من القاعدة). Booking يقبل فقط بطاقات دولية. توسيع القاعدة المحلية بـ 35%.
سلسلة 4 فنادق في كوت ديفوار
أبيدجان، سان بدرو، ياموسوكرو، بواكي. QloApps multi-property، dashboard موحد. تكلفة 8 يورو/شهرياً (Hetzner CX22 مشترك) مقابل 400 USD/شهر على Cloudbeds.
منزل ضيوف في القنيطرة
5 غرف. HotelDruid يكفي. تثبيت في 30 دقيقة على VPS أصغر (CX11 بـ 3.49 يورو/شهرياً). Booking optional للحركة الإضافية.
التكيف مع السياق المغاربي وغرب إفريقيا
أربعة تكيفات. التسعير بالعملة المحلية. MAD (المغرب)، XOF (السنغال/كوت ديفوار)، TND (تونس)، EGP (مصر)، EUR/USD (دولي). QloApps يدير multi-currency أصلياً. اللغات. فرنسية + عربية + إنجليزية كحد أدنى. تنزيلات multilingue موجودة. طرق الدفع المحلية. Wave، Orange Money، Free Money، CMI، CIB، Cash on arrival. لا تكتفي بـ Stripe. الموسمية الدينية. رمضان، عيد الأضحى، تابسكي. تسعير محدد، عروض ترويجية «iftar» في يناير-أبريل. سياحة دينية إلى فاس، الصويرة، تونس.
الأخطاء الشائعة
| الخطأ | السبب | الحل |
|---|---|---|
| Overbooking | Channel manager يفشل في sync | logs Channex + alerts Slack/Mattermost |
| الدفع يفشل | API CMI خاطئ | اختبر في وضع sandbox قبل الإنتاج |
| SEO ضعيف | Schema.org Hotel مفقود | أضف JSON-LD HotelBookingPolicy |
| Direct booking 0% | QloApps خفي على Google | SEO + Google Business Profile |
| تسعير قديم | Manual rate updates | أتمتة عبر cron + API Booking |
| Booking يحظر الحساب | Rate parity violation | اشترك بـ rate parity policy |
الأسئلة المتكررة
Booking.com يحظر إذا أسعار متباينة؟ نعم، خرق rate parity = حظر. الحل: «BAR» متطابق على Booking وموقعك، عرض «logged in members» 5-10% خصم على موقعك (مسموح).
تكلفة QloApps الإجمالية السنوية؟ Hetzner CX22 (54€) + Channex (240$ إذا 30 غرفة × 8$/شهر) + Stripe fees (2.9%) + نطاق (12€) = ~ 350$/سنة + رسوم معاملات.
QloApps vs Cloudbeds؟ QloApps مفتوح المصدر مجاني. Cloudbeds cloud من 100 USD/شهر. Cloudbeds أبسط لكن مكلف على المدى الطويل.
متعدد الفنادق؟ QloApps multi-property منذ v1.6.
تطبيق هاتف؟ QloApps PWA. لا تطبيق أصلي مفتوح المصدر بعد.
للاستزادة
- للبدء: نشر QloApps
- QloApps: qloapps.com
- Channex: channex.io